President’s Message 2025-2026
It is with a tremendous sense of personal pride and a sincere honour for my family, to be President of City of Armagh RFC for the 2025-2026 season. I am especially looking forward to the remainder of our wonderful clubs 150th anniversary celebrations and my hope is that these are matched by an enjoyable and successful season for all our men’s, women’s, juvenile teams, Mini sections, all their supporters as well as our valued non-playing members and loyal sponsors.
The programme of events delivered by volunteers and led by our dedicated 150th team of Evan Morton, Don McDowell, Karen Graham and Willie Boyd has enabled the showcasing of what makes City of Armagh RFC, so special.
Events to date have enabled, past and present members to express their deep pride in our club. This culminated in our memorable gala ball in the Armagh City Hotel. I also acknowledge the dedication and professionalism of all my predecessors especially immediate past President Tim Taylor, previous committees, former club officers as well as those dedicated volunteers and countless members stretching back a century and a half. My appreciation to all who strive to ensue City of Armagh continues to be recognised as one of the premier amateur rugby clubs in Ulster and Irish Rugby.
The future beckons, and visionary improvements to club facilities and player support continues at pace to support ongoing club development. Our fantastic club gym, club shop and innovative clothing range, allied to novel fund raising initiatives such as the 150 Gold Club led by Phil Hill, are invaluable off field initiatives helping to secure our club’s future – please continue to support these in coming seasons. I deeply appreciate all our volunteer efforts: their commitments combined with the continued generous financial support of all our sponsors remains the beating heart of City of Armagh RFC.
My best wishes to all our players /coaches and managers as they return to training and aim to remain as a leading club in the competitive AIL IB and competing in Ulster league and cup competitions at all levels. A big “Well Done” to our U18 squad and mentors who last season achieved the Ulster League and Bowman Cup double.
Please consider being a volunteer as so much more can be done especially in the use of social media to tell our story and communicate effectively with existing and potential members. Close relationships and partnership building with our sponsors, ABC Council, funding bodies and the whole community is essential to match the ambition of developing all our mini and youth talent to be the successful senior men and women players of the future.
I look forward to seeing you all at the sideline and in the clubhouse this season and vocally getting behind all our teams.
